Subject: Memtrace cut-over complete

Team,

Cut-over to Memtrace v2 for GPU memory profiling finished last night. Old v1 agents are disabled; any tickets referencing v1 dashboards should be closed as resolved-by-migration. Sampling overhead is now under 2% and allocation traces include kernel names. Known gap: profiles older than 30 days were not migrated. Point customers at the v2 docs for setup questions. For reference when troubleshooting, the agent now runs with the following configuration.

settings of bagaf-bawip:
[aldax]
port = 5000
region = south-4
host = aldax.brasklabs.corp
team = brivan
timeout_ms = 2000
retries = 2

## Sprouter Release — Cut Steps

Quick notes for the sync: Sprouter's watering scheduler ships Thursday. Tag from main, run the dry-run against the greenhouse staging pots, and confirm the cron drift fix landed. Theo will babysit the rollout. Once the tarball builds clean, sign it before upload — the deploy key you need is right below.

deploy key for kagup-bawig: bky9_ZMq28eTw9

Heads up: if the Lintrock baseline file in the Quarrow repo drifts from main, CI fails with a "stale baseline" error even when the code is fine. Quick fix is to regenerate the baseline on a clean checkout and re-push. If a customer build is blocked, confirm the failing run matches the token below before escalating.

build token for yadug-yagag: htk21_c863c33eb8b82c0c9c152

// Constants for the Wrenfold experiment-assignment service.
// Assignment is deterministic: visitor hash + experiment salt.
// If you're paged for bucket skew, check salt rotation first —
// it's almost always a stale config pull, not the hash. The
// cache here is read-through against the Delmara store; a cold
// cache raises p99 but never changes assignments. Do not edit
// these in a hotfix without updating the staging pair. Values
// below were last validated during the Orvik incident review.

constants for yaduf-fahag:
BUDGETS = {
    "kelix": 528,
    "briwyn": 734,
}